Strong ankles will help you balance better in those tight spots, making your RV yoga sessions more zen and less \u201cow, my ankle!\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>How to Strengthen Your Ankles: The RV Edition<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>1. The Heel Raise \u201cLevel Up\u201d<\/strong><br>Stand tall and rise up onto the balls of your feet, then slowly lower back down. Repeat this about 15 times while holding onto your RV counter for balance. If you\u2019re feeling daring, try doing it without holding on\u2014just make sure you\u2019re not near anything breakable. Or precious. Or breakable and precious.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>2. The \u201cAlphabet Soup\u201d Exercise<\/strong><br>Sitting comfortably in your RV\u2019s dinette area (or wherever you can find space), lift one foot off the ground and draw the alphabet in the air with your toes. This works all the little muscles in your ankles. Bonus points if you can get through the whole alphabet without your neighbors thinking you\u2019re signaling alien life forms.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>3. The Resistance Band Tango<\/strong><br>Attach a resistance band to a sturdy object in your RV (maybe the leg of your table). Sit down, loop the other end of the band around your foot, and push your foot away from you. This works the muscles on the front and sides of your ankles. Imagine you\u2019re trying to kick away the idea of ever going back to a stationary home.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>4. The Single-Leg Balance: The Captain\u2019s Challenge<\/strong><br>Stand on one leg while brushing your teeth or cooking (carefully!). Hold for 30 seconds and switch legs. If that\u2019s too easy, try closing your eyes. Just be prepared for an epic wobble\u2014like your RV on a windy night!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Living in an RV is all about balance\u2014in life and in your body. Strong ankles will keep you upright, injury-free, and ready for the next big adventure. So take a few minutes each day to strengthen those ankles. Your future self (and your fellow RVers) will thank you. Plus, it gives you a legitimate excuse to show off your moves at the next RV park dance-off.
